I wish I could pick a favorite but I like to use different rifles on different hunts. I did most of my early hunting with a Remington 700 Mountain Rifle in 30-06. I shot my biggest mule deer buck with that rifle. Eventually it got a new Pendleton stock and a Benchmark barrel and now I'm more likely to use it for elk. Last year I shot a good muley with my wife's 7mm08.
In recent years I've often used a 6.5 Creedmoor, .280 Rem or 7mm Rem Mag depending on the situation. They all work well. Mostly I've used Accubonds and occasionally Ballistic Tips. I'm starting to use more TTSX and LRX's now. I enjoy using a variety of rifles and also different loads in the various cartridges.

In the Thunb of Michigan where I hunt deer you must use either a Shotgun or a Straight Walled Rifle cartridge. I bought a Ruger American in .450 Bushmaster and it’s a tack driver. It shoots cloverleaf groups at 100 yards and drips deer in their tracks.
